Kinds Of Wooden Pallets
Providing a robust structure that can manage numerous loads, wooden pallets been available in different designs and specifications. Here is a table highlighting the most typical types of wooden pallets and their functions.
Kind Of Wooden PalletDescriptionLoad CapacityIdeal UseStringer PalletConstructed with 3 or more parallel stringers supporting deckboards, making it perfect for heavy loads.2,000-- 6,000 poundsGeneral shipping and storage (heavy items)Block PalletFunctions vertical blocks connecting the top and bottom deckboards, permitting entry on all 4 sides.2,500-- 4,000 lbsGrocery and retail sectors (forklift ease of access)Double-Face PalletBoth sides have deckboards, giving it extra toughness.2,500-- 4,000 lbsReusable transport of productsSingle-Face PalletA simpler design with deckboards on one side, primarily used for lightweight products.1,000-- 2,500 poundsShowing items in retail or light-weight shippingEuro PalletSticks to European standard sizes and guidelines, identified for its toughness and reparability.1,500-- 2,500 poundsInternational shipping and standardizationUsage Across Industries

To optimize the lifespan of wooden pallets, proper care and upkeep are vital. Here are some handy pointers:
Regular Inspections: Routinely look for signs of damage or wear, such as splinters, cracks, or broken boards.Avoid Overloading: Adhere to weight limitations to avoid structural failure and prolong sturdiness.Store Properly: Keep pallets dry and off the ground to avoid wetness absorption and rot.Tidy Regularly: Periodically clean pallets to get rid of dirt and particles, particularly if they dealt with foodstuff.Repair as Needed: Fix broken boards or loose nails promptly to ensure their performance.Common Myths About Wooden Pallets
